## Tuning

The receipt mailer (Almsgate) batches donation receipts and sends through the Thornquay relay. On-call: if the queue backs up, resist the urge to crank batch size — the relay rate-limits per connection, and bigger batches just mean bigger retries. Scale worker count first, then shorten the flush interval. Dedupe window must stay longer than the retry horizon or donors get duplicate receipts, which generates tickets. All knobs live in one place and are read at worker start. Current production values follow.

tuning table, kajop-yafof:
QUOTAS = {
    "wenath": 10,
    "ulaael": 5,
}

Internal Memo — Legacy Pricing Adjustment

To the finance team: effective the next billing cycle, legacy subscribers on the Merrow Classic plan will see a 9% increase, the first adjustment in four years. We have modeled churn scenarios carefully and expect attrition below 3%. Invoicing must reflect the new rates with clear advance notice to affected accounts. The confidential note below sets out the broader business plan driving this change.

board note of kadug-tawig: Only 5 of the 100 pilot accounts renewed Oliath, so a churn review is set for April 15.

Ticket BRK-Upgrade: Move the Ostrell broker from 4.2 to 5.0 ahead of the Pellwick release. Migration requires draining queues, snapshotting offsets, and a canary node for 24 hours. Rollback plan documented and rehearsed in staging. Please gate the release on the canary's clean soak; its build token follows.

session token of kahag-bawip = htk6_729d08

Handover — Friday night, Corvasse Building. Lift engineers from Delmway Hoists arrive Saturday 06:30; both cars will be locked off until Sunday evening. Direct everyone to stairwell two and post the notices I left at the desk. The engineers will need the plant-room door opened on arrival; let them in with this code.

turnstile pass: bdg-YEOZLM-79341408